Output dde6c8e8d1f34589ecafefa5245e0ea23fb42b12dbf145e6486f8dfa327bb443:189

value
189089
script pubkey
OP_0 OP_PUSHBYTES_20 c6c1d426a4f24a153f134a5c61b4d9432b22bc9a
address
bc1qcmqagf4y7f9p20cnffwxrdxegv4j90y6mgj7vg
transaction
dde6c8e8d1f34589ecafefa5245e0ea23fb42b12dbf145e6486f8dfa327bb443
confirmations
126601
spent
true